Krigsföring och våldtäktsdramaturgi - i sexualbrottsanklagelserna mot Julian Assange

- Abstract
- The purpose of this paper is to critically examine the construction of a Swedish national identitty. I have examined what role the idea of “swedishness” plays in the medial contemporary discourse through editorial articles on the allegations of sexual misconduct against Julian Assange. The used theory's focus themes such as the relationship between womens bodies and the nation, the construction of the Other and subjects as decenterd positions. This critical discours analysis hold the thesis that womens bodies are used to verify a national identity based on equality between men and women.
